Insulation Options for Garage Doors
Protecting garage doors is a crucial action in improving power efficiency and maintaining a comfortable indoor environment. Correct insulation lowers heat loss in winter and reduces warmth gain in summertime, inevitably lowering power prices and boosting the total functionality of the garage space.
There are a number of insulation choices available for garage doors. One preferred option is polystyrene foam, which supplies a high R-value, showing exceptional thermal resistance. This product is light-weight and can be easily mounted within the door panels. Another choice is polyurethane foam, which provides also far better insulation because of its greater density and structural stamina. This form of insulation is commonly discovered in pre-insulated garage doors.

Eventually, selecting the right insulation alternative relies on particular demands, local climate, and spending plan factors to consider. A well-insulated garage door not just boosts energy efficiency yet additionally contributes to a more comfortable living room.
Energy-Efficient Garage Door Openers
When thinking about the overall power effectiveness of a garage, selecting an energy-efficient garage door opener is crucial. These openers play a critical role in decreasing power usage while boosting ease and functionality. Energy-efficient versions generally use DC motors, which eat much less electrical power than standard AC motors. This decrease in energy use equates to lower utility costs and a smaller sized carbon impact.
Furthermore, several energy-efficient garage door openers come equipped with functions such as soft begin and quit technology, which lessens wear and tear on the door mechanism. This not just extends the lifespan of the garage door opener but additionally contributes to overall energy financial savings by lowering the force called for to run the door.
An additional essential element to think about is the standby power usage. When not in active usage, energy-efficient designs are developed to eat minimal power. This is especially important, as numerous garage door openers remain plugged in for expanded durations

Sealant and Weatherstripping Solutions
Effective sealer and weatherstripping services play a vital duty in enhancing the energy efficiency of garage doors. These components are crucial in avoiding air leakages, which can bring about considerable energy loss and enhanced heating or cooling prices. Correct sealing assists and lessens drafts maintain a secure temperature within the garage, ultimately adding to the overall effectiveness of the home.

These products give superb resilience and resistance to numerous weather problems. Additionally, using door seals along all-time low of the garage door can properly block dampness and air infiltration
It is very important to examine the problem of existing sealers and weatherstripping routinely. Signs of wear, such as voids or splits, show that substitute is necessary to guarantee ideal efficiency. When setting up new weatherstripping, make certain a tight fit, as this will certainly boost its performance in obstructing unwanted air exchange.

Routine inspections can aid recognize potential problems prior to they escalate into more significant problems. It is advisable to take a look at the door's seals, tracks, and equipment to ensure they remain in ideal condition.
Lubrication of relocating parts, such as hinges and rollers, is vital to reduce rubbing and boost operational performance. A well-lubricated door operates smoothly, minimizing energy intake. In addition, checking and tightening up loose hardware, like screws and bolts, can stop misalignment, which may endanger energy efficiency.
Cleansing the door and its components is likewise essential, as dust and debris can prevent efficiency. Examining the garage door opener's setups and functionality ensures it runs successfully, adding to the general energy-saving initiatives.
Last but not least, a specialist assessment at the very least yearly can make sure and reveal concealed problems that all parts are working optimally.
